A Liverpool porcelain teabowl c.1760

£150 - £200

£350

A Liverpool porcelain teabowl c.1760, probably Richard Chaffers, finely painted with a crane standing before a red fence beside flowering peony and blue rockwork, together with a Chinese porcelain saucer bearing the same pattern from which it derives, 11.8cm. (2)

Provenance: from a private collection in Surrey.
